Historic Churches: A Blend of Faith and Architecture
Across the city, some of the most beautiful and historic churches tell a story of faith that dates back centuries. Here are a few noteworthy examples:
- Trinity Church - Located at the edge of Wall Street, Trinity Church is a stunning example of Gothic Revival architecture. Its rich history and beautiful grounds make it a popular spot for both tourists and locals alike.
- St. Patrick's Cathedral - This iconic landmark is one of the largest Gothic-style cathedrals in the United States. Its awe-inspiring interior and grand services draw thousands of worshippers each week.
- SoHo Church - A modern interpretation of community and worship, this church attracts a younger demographic and focuses on contemporary Christian practices.
Community-Focused Ministries
Many churches in New York City emphasize outreach and community service. They provide programs that assist the homeless, feed the needy, and support local education initiatives. Some notable organizations include:
- New York City Relief - A ministry dedicated to serving the city's homeless through outreach programs and food distribution.
- The Bowery Mission - Providing meals, shelter, and rehabilitation services to those in need since 1879.
- Churches United for Fair Housing - An initiative that ensures equitable housing for all New Yorkers.
